4.14.6
FIFO buffer
The IC includes 4 internal FIFO buffers; one for each output channel, each one is 12 bits
and two levels deep. When D1 in the MCR register is set to 0 (default condition), MSG pin is
asserted and remain asserted as long as there is a message in any of the 4 internal FIFO
buffers.
The FIFO provides error flag via SPI in case of buffer data loss. When writing to a full FIFO
the old data is lost. For example if the FIFO content at the bottom of the stack is $0AA, an
incoming message of $090 will occupy the upper level of the FIFO stack, at this stage the
FIFO is full, but the Data lost flag is not set. When writing another message to the FIFO, for
example $066, the Data lost flag is set and the final FIFO content is $066 (top of stack) and
$090(bottom of stack). When a FIFO read operation is performed via SPI, The FIFO content
$090 is carried over by MISO and Data lost flag is unset. The Data lost flag is also unset
when the FIFO is flushed via SPI command.
4.14.7
Satellite continuity check
Each output has a short circuit protection by independent current limit. When a short circuit
occurs the output becomes current limited, a fault timer latch the output off and a fault
condition bit is reported via SPI.
That output returns to normal operation when it is re-enabled via SPI and the current limit
condition was removed, this fault condition does not interfere with the operation of any of the
other output channels
4.14.8
(IFx/Vx) hall effect support mode
Channels 3 and 4 of the L9658 can by used to provide an analog feed back current as a
1/100th ratio of the sense current in this mode internal FIFO and decoder are bypassed.
This will allow the IF3/V3 and IF4/V4 pins to be connected to a resistor to ground and
provide an analog voltage equivalent to the sense current to be read by an A/D port. These
two pins have an internal clamp as protection.
This mode of operation is accessed by the setting of D4 and D5 in the MCR register. When
D4 and D5 are set to 1, pins IF3/V3 and IF4V4 is configured as analog current output with
1/100th ratio of the sense current. This feature is available for Channels 3 and 4.
4.14.9
(IFx/Vx) raw data out mode
When D4 and D5 in the MCR register are set to 0 the IF3/V3 and IF4/V4 pins are configured
as discrete output pins that provide logic level output voltage of the sensed current based on
the internal current threshold set by the user through the CCR Register, which when used in
conjunction with satellite sensors connected to channels 3 and 4 it can provide raw data out
of the satellite message bypassing the internal decoder.
The output voltage has a reversed polarity to the satellite current such that when the current
drawn by the satellite is below the current detection threshold, the IFx/Vx signal level
transitions into a high state, on the other hand if the current drawn by the satellite exceed the
current detection threshold, IFx/Vx signal transitions into a low state. Bits D6 and D7 in the
MCR register is used to disable this output if it is not used.
